The Japan Smart Healthcare Market growth is being propelled by the integration of artificial intelligence into diagnostic imaging and clinical decision support systems. Japanese medical institutions are rapidly adopting AI-powered radiology tools that can detect cancers, strokes, and fractures with accuracy rivaling experienced specialists. The government's regulatory sandbox approach has accelerated approval timelines for AI medical devices, creating a favorable environment for innovation. Additionally, Japan's strong tradition of manufacturing excellence is translating into high-precision medical sensors and imaging equipment that form the hardware backbone of smart healthcare systems. The convergence of 5G networks and edge computing is enabling real-time data processing for time-critical medical applications.

The shift toward explainable AI that provides clinicians with transparent reasoning is further influencing market dynamics, encouraging investments in interpretable machine learning models. Medical device manufacturers are also focusing on seamless integration with existing hospital information systems to minimize workflow disruption.
Furthermore, the market is witnessing increased collaborations between AI startups and established medical institutions. These partnerships are aimed at accessing high-quality annotated medical data for algorithm training and clinical validation. As the industry digitizes, medical data privacy under Japan's Act on the Protection of Personal Information and ethical AI guidelines are becoming essential factors influencing long-term public trust.
